我想在我的网站上添加一些功能,自上次用户访问网站以来,它显示了“新内容”。我的网站是ASP.NET MVC / C#/ Razor。
获取/设置DateTime的可靠方法是什么?
更新:抱歉我最初没有包含此内容...我没有使用内置会员代码。我的网站使用Facebook C#SDK,登录是通过Fb,我存储到标准的Members表。
答案 0 :(得分:0)
就个人而言,我使用的是asp.net会员提供程序,它允许我存储用户登录的最后一次(DateTime)。这可以是设置DateTime的解决方案。然后,您可以在执行登录功能之前始终获取该值。
答案 1 :(得分:0)
如果您使用的是Asp.Net会员,则可以通过
获取上次登录日期MembershipUser user = Membership.GetUser(login.UserName);
DateTime dtLastLogin = user.LastLoginDate;